Subject: [PATCH] PCI: endpoint: Don't stop controller when unbinding endpoint function
Git-commit: 1bc2b7bfba6e2f64edf5e246f3af2967261f6c3d
Patch-mainline: v6.0-rc1
References: git-fixes

Unbinding an endpoint function from the endpoint controller shouldn't stop
the controller.  This is especially a problem for multi-function endpoints
where other endpoints may still be active.

Don't stop the controller when unbinding one of its endpoints.  Normally
the controller is stopped via configfs.
